  sudo reprepro -Vb . includedeb diablo /home/jeremiah/maemo-perl-packages/libv-perl_0.13-1_all.deb

The -b flag tells reprepro where its base dir is, here represented by the current dir (.) but you can export a variable with REPREPRO_BASE_DIR. Those type of directories are all configurable with reprepro and well documented in the man pages.
